Output 3dd82f5a62a3600071b8946ff48620387b37f8cc2d077a3100b5056465013b0c:0

value
10904271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9531ed9af24cf0513acba1b0ee80f34e6cc06e24 OP_EQUAL
address
3FHtRCFkLw3Xjgz3Gh9pMJaVMAFh1i5qkB
transaction
3dd82f5a62a3600071b8946ff48620387b37f8cc2d077a3100b5056465013b0c
spent
true